Abstract
Benzene hexachloride containing above 96 per cent of the gamma isomer is obtained by extracting the crude product of additive chlorination of benzene with an amount of cold methanol not less than half the weight of the isomer mixture, but such as to leave a substantial part of the mixture undissolved, concentrating the extract by removing 50 to 75 per cent of the methanol, cooling to 0 DEG to 30 DEG C. to crystallize a gamma fraction containing 80 to 90 per cent of the desired isomer, dissolving this fraction in at least 3 times, preferably 3 to 5 times, its weight of methanol, concentrating to give a methanol/benzene hexachloride ratio of between 1.25 : 1 and 2.5 : 1, preferably about 1.5 : 1, and cooling to a temperature of 0 DEG C. to 30 DEG C. to crystallize a p second high gamma isomer fraction having a purity of above 96 per cent. A preferred process giving a product containing over 99 per cent of gamma isomer comprises making the original extract using two parts by weight of methanol to one of benzene hexachloride, concentrating by removing 70 per cent of the methanol, cooling to 15 DEG C. to crystallize a fraction containing 80 to 85 per cent of gamma isomer, dissolving this fraction in methanol and concentrating as previously described, and finally cooling to 15 DEG to 30 DEG C. Examples are given. Specification 573,693 is referred to.
